Tennant yet to consider 'Dr Who' future

David Tennant has yet to consider his long-term future in Doctor Who as he hasn't been asked to take part in any further series.

Addressing speculation about whether he will return for the show's fifth season in 2010, Tennant told BBC One's The Andrew Marr Show: "I've not really been asked yet... if and when I'm asked then I'll consider the question."

The Scottish actor confirmed that he will be appearing in several specials in 2009 to bridge the gap between the current fourth season and the fifth. "We're definitely doing them," he stated. "I go back to it in January and I think we're doing four now."

It has already been announced that a new showrunner will take charge of Doctor Who for its fifth season, with Steven Moffat replacing Russell T. Davies.

    • Microsoft released new Defender update for Windows 11, 10, Server ISO installations by Sayan Sen Microsoft releases new Windows Defender update packages very frequently to protect against various newly discovered malware. Once a while every three months or so, the company also pushes out these updates to Windows images (WIM and VHD) and ISOs, that are used to install Windows. Hence with the newest Windows 11 update available via the official MCT tool, you should get these definitions. This update package is necessary as a Windows installation image may contain old, outdated anti-malware definitions and software binaries. Aside from better security, these updates can also provide improved performance benefits in some cases. When a new Windows installation is set up, there may be a temporary security risk due to outdated Microsoft Defender protection in the OS installation images. This happens because the antimalware software included in these images might not be up to date. Thus Microsoft says that these updated definitions essentially help close this protection gap. Microsoft delivered the latest security definitions for Windows images via security intelligence update version 1.445.323.0. The Defender package version is also the same. It applies to Windows 11, Windows 10 ESU, Windows 10 Enterprise LTSC 2021, Win 10 Ent LTSC 2019, Win 10 Ent LTSB 2016, Windows Server 2022, Windows Server 2019, and Windows Server 2016. Microsoft writes: "This package updates the anti-malware client, anti-malware engine, and signature versions in the OS installation images to following versions: Platform version: 4.18.26040.7 Engine version: 1.1.26040.8 Security intelligence version: 1.447.236.0" From Microsoft's security bulletin, we learn that the security intelligence update version 1.447.236.0 was released early last month and adds threat detections for various malware like trojan, backdoor exploits, ransomware, stealers, AutoKMS, and more. For those wondering, the latest intelligence update is version 1.451.297.0 at the time of writing.
